ive run straight out from Cat in mine before (had a loop to mimic the route through the back boxes though).

Measured 105dB outside at track testing distance/conditions.

On the road it sounds awesome with pops/bangs/crackles etc, but it was robbed of some low down torque which was noticeable. Ended up asking Top Gear or one of them to make me an After Hours style exhaust which gave me back the torque and some pops.

I wouldn't go straight through - read comments on Rennlust that it kills low torque.

If you want noise (nice noise!), get some decent back boxes, 200 cell x cats and a helmholtz bypass with a BMC filter.

I went with Top Gear 200 cell crossover cats and the valved sports boxes.
Just had it fitted last week but really pleased with the sound options.
Valves closed it sounds like a PSE and valves open it sounds angry and noisy bordering on anti social in confined spaces. But at 5000 revs it really screams it's addictive.

No loss of torque and maybe it's just me but the car feels more responsive and a bit quicker than before.
